Product description
This advanced cosmetic peptide ingredient targets elastin and tropoelastin biosynthesis to improve skin firmness and combat visible signs of skin laxity. By activating fibroblast signaling pathways within the dermis, it significantly upregulates the production of elastin, tropoelastin, and fibrillin, while simultaneously inhibiting elastase-mediated degradation. In vitro studies have demonstrated a 94% increase in elastin deposition, helping restore the skin's elastic fiber network. Clinical evaluation over eight weeks showed a 28% improvement in skin firmness and a 34% increase in dermal density, visibly improving sagging skin, enlarged pores, loss of elasticity, and fine lines around the eyes while rebuilding the skin's natural elastic support matrix.
The ingredient also provides exceptional soothing and barrier-repair benefits by regulating the POMC signaling pathway and reducing the release of calcitonin gene-related peptide (CGRP), thereby lowering cutaneous neurogenic sensitivity. It suppresses inflammatory mediators including IL-6 and TNF-α to relieve redness, burning, and stinging caused by seasonal changes, exfoliating acids, UV exposure, and other external stressors. Simultaneously, it promotes the expression of filaggrin and aquaporin-3 (AQP3), reinforcing the epidermal barrier, enhancing long-lasting hydration, and supporting sensitive and post-procedure skin.
With broad-spectrum antioxidant activity, the peptide scavenges reactive oxygen species (ROS) generated by UV radiation and blue light while downregulating cellular senescence markers, including β-galactosidase, and regulating p16, p21, and p53 signaling pathways. These effects help delay fibroblast aging, reduce oxidative degradation of collagen and elastin fibers, and improve roughness, dullness, and loss of skin fullness associated with photoaging. When combined with sunscreen formulations, it provides enhanced long-term protection against premature skin aging.
The ingredient further supports dermal regeneration by activating the TGF-β pathway, promoting the synthesis of type I and type III collagen together with fibronectin while suppressing matrix metalloproteinase-1 (MMP-1). This dual mechanism simultaneously increases dermal structural proteins and reduces extracellular matrix degradation, visibly improving static wrinkles, nasolabial folds, and overall skin density. It is ideally suited for comprehensive anti-aging formulations targeting both facial and periocular skin.
In addition to facial skincare, the peptide also benefits scalp care by improving dermal elasticity and strengthening follicular support. It helps reduce scalp laxity, reinforce weakened hair roots, and, when combined with hair-growth peptides, may support prolonged hair follicle growth cycles and reduce hair shedding.
Its low-molecular-weight structure offers excellent skin penetration and compatibility, making it suitable for long-term morning and evening use on all skin types, including the delicate eye area. It causes no muscle paralysis, dependency, or rebound effects after discontinuation.
